The global pancreatic cancer diagnostics market is segmented based on type, indication, and end-users. The type segment includes endoscopy, biopsy, imaging tests, blood tests, and others. Endoscopy is a crucial diagnostic tool for pancreatic cancer as it allows direct visualization of the pancreas and surrounding tissues. Biopsy is essential for confirming the presence of cancer cells in the pancreas. Imaging tests such as CT scans, MRI, and ultrasound are used to detect tumors and evaluate the extent of cancer spread. Blood tests play a significant role in detecting biomarkers associated with pancreatic cancer. The indication segment comprises eosinophilic gastroenteritis, pancreatitis, and diabetes, as these conditions are often associated with an increased risk of pancreatic cancer. The end-users of pancreatic cancer diagnostics include hospitals, specialty clinics, diagnostic centers, and others, where early detection and accurate diagnosis are crucial for effective treatment.

One of the key trends in the pancreatic cancer diagnostics market is the shift towards personalized medicine approaches. By leveraging genetic testing and molecular profiling techniques, healthcare providers can tailor treatment strategies based on the specific molecular characteristics of an individual's tumor. This precision medicine approach not only improves treatment outcomes but also helps in reducing unnecessary treatments and associated side effects. Market players are increasingly focusing on developing companion diagnostics that can identify patients who are likely to benefit from specific targeted therapies, thereby driving the adoption of personalized treatment approaches.
Another significant trend in the market is the increasing emphasis on non-invasive diagnostic techniques for pancreatic cancer. Non-invasive methods, such as liquid biopsy and imaging biomarkers, offer a less invasive way to detect and monitor pancreatic cancer, reducing patient discomfort and the risk of complications associated with invasive procedures. These non-invasive diagnostic tools are gaining traction in the market as they provide valuable insights into the molecular characteristics of tumors and can facilitate early detection and monitoring of disease progression.
